主機移轉?!流金不是一般的網站,具有一定的敏感性。 vSty.:bY\p
擺放位置,也不同於一般的考量。說移就移,有一定程度的風險 VD[x}8ei
擺放端也有一定的擔心,擔心的原因不便多言,讀者可以自行揣摸。 mr:;Wwd
@sQ^6FK0G
“如果,流金主機擺在您家,或你公司,你會擔心什麼?” }$M 2XF
X-1<YG
您的擔心,就是擺放端的擔心。 79 z
FF
MuNM)pyxp
移轉前,詳細羅列了十八道程序,必須嚴格按表操課,才不會有新舊資料復蓋的問題 M|!^ #!a(
系統與資料庫間的配合,網路傳輸的狀況,主機性能的負荷 C
yg e
手上資料與備份檔間的差異如何相互覆蓋,導入與導出,鉅細彌遺的工作大意不得 #qkokV6`
不小心,連網站都玩掛了。 L%](C
z'@j9vT
8月31~九月1號不斷的向主機商要求提供系統主資料庫的最新備份。 ' >(])Oq,
網域轉換的DNS設定,原站的檔案移轉,覆蓋,表格索引整理。
^0"^Xk*
新舊資料的交接轉換復原,工作很多,但也都一一的克服。 Z$qFjWp
5/x"!Jk
HScj
很多人都質疑?為何流金沒有備份檔案?
K&FGTS,
怎麼可能讓論壇空白一年多? BiGB<Jr
[MSLVTR
在說明原因之前,我先講個歷史故事。 .5Y%I;~v
這個故事或許就是整件事的關鍵點。 9~+A<X]Hd
bwh7.lDAl
2014年中時 w-2&6o<n-
當時,流金的資料庫有2.4G 的資料量! v
*Tliw`-U
pR_cI]{=SA
而主機商發生了一次全球大當機,托管在該主機商的網站全球掛點! z_%G{H+:l
當天,全世界有超過百萬個網站掛點,也包括流金! )|;*[S4
V3;4,^=6Dd
但經歷了一天半後,慢慢恢復正常了,當然,流金也恢復正常了。 OLXkiesK{
`$og]Dn;
再隔二三天後,主機商突通知我!已經關閉了我進資料庫管理的權限 x._IP,vRx^
/H#- \r&r
因為流金的資料庫太大了,超過它們規定的2G資料庫量,所以流金造成了全球百萬個網站掛點。 vZV+24YWb
把全球掛站的責任推到流金身上。你說,這合理嗎?這樣對嗎?有這麼扯的事嗎? fw>@:m_bK
我流金有怎樣的能耐可以把全球百萬個網站搞掛?這個責任你揹得起嗎? ").MU[q%Y
XL[/)lX{
當時,主機商給我三條路走! *r!f! eA:
m-f"EFmP
一,購買資料庫專用的大型主機,自己一台自己玩,免得影響到主機商其它客戶。掛了自己掛。 TymE(,1
費用:移轉費1000美金,安裝費另計,主機+頻寬流量+管理費收費3000元美金,若要代為管理殺毒防駭,再加1000美金。 >!+.M9
GwiG..Y]&
二,立即停機,走人,咱不需要你這個吃流量吃資料庫主機資源把其它客戶搞掛的傢伙。 rM<lPMr1*
u\YH,
三,立馬將流金資料庫降到1G以下。(我說規定不是2G嗎?它們回說,過段時間會改規則!你必須先砍成1G) zJ{?'kp
ps:主機商為了防止再發生全球當機的慘劇,2014年6月真的把資料庫量限定降到1.5G,2015年1月又再降低到了1G。 TU ]Ed*'&
_XT],"
當時它們把流金進資料庫主機的權限關掉了,流金又被停機了,你說,我能選啥? _;mN1Te
.C^1.)
所以,當時我只有第三條路走,砍檔案! blxAy
&gJKJ=7
我當然先就論壇多餘的文章砍砍砍殺殺殺,萬象館,綜合館,轉貼館,失效的廣告版。 e$F]t*)Xa
不斷的砍砍砍殺殺殺降低容量,後來發現根本不可能達標降到1G以下。 ,#3}TDC
:}d`$2Dz
於是,此時我就做了一次完整的備份 Ol ,;BZHc\
(也就是這次唯一下到我電腦里的備份,整整下了一天半多,各位這次看到的復原檔案就是它了) JFaxxW
<S~_|Y*v
備份完,不得已忍痛砍掉了整整流金八年的檔案(2006~2014/4/1),資料庫降到了600m xdWfrm$;ZA
;t!n%SnK9!
流金1~8年的檔案都從此不見天日了,論壇也開始處處出現一片慘白的斷頭文。 \PS{/XK
連論壇必讀文都不見了,老會員也抗議,文章消失了。 (]7*Kq
還有人要求流金單獨解封他的文章,因為都是打包封存的 Xx{ho4qq
任何人都一視同仁,不可能單獨對誰解封。更何況也沒有多餘的空間可擺。
[6x-c;H_4
""Ul6hRgv
砍掉八年的檔案我比誰都痛,包括我自己的發過的文,很多歷史文章都不見 ?DcR D)X
但當時我相信有一天,一定會恢復的(但我沒想到會是昨天重見天日) p:M#F:
=`2nv0%2
說那麼多,就是希望會員廣告商能理解,沒有人願意砍資料砍檔案。 U3r[ysf
vW4~\]
資料流失我跟會員廣告商一樣痛。我甚至比各位還痛! "zW3dKVc
Ov3W;jD
nb(4"|8}
或許,有人又會說。網站哪可能這麼久沒備份,流金當然也有錯! `|K,E
B5J!&suX
對的,是的,我有錯。 3L/qU^`
我有備到了系統商的主機上。沒有自己備一份下下來。 `(A6uakd
這是我偷懶犯得錯。 Zu(eYH=Q
J6x\_]1:*
這次教訓是…備在主機商中的備份也是不安全的,唯有下到自己電腦里才是安全的 3/IQ]8g"
那如果,自己的電腦硬碟哪天也突然掛點讀不到了呢? j,Sg?&"%=
這樣的邏緝,那是不是不管你擺在哪里,都可能不安全呢? &tY3nr
VM{
`CJ2
提醒各位會員,廣告商,如果您很重視自己的文章,建議一下! wu?ahNb.`Y
在您每次發文的時候,用自己的電腦在word上打字,打完字以後 u2HkAPhD
(不要設任何語法,顏色,小大,格式)就是單純的純文字檔。 HZMs],GX
,4y'(DA
此時,再按論壇上的發文,貼上,然後再來按論壇的編輯器上色排版調整 ?]%JQ]Gf*
編輯完成按下「提交鍵」前,再複製粘貼回自己的word。 xt]Z{:.
這樣您的電腦上也有就了一份自己文章完整的備份了。 FFXDt"i2
:T~Aa(%(
流金從以前到現在的發文就是如此做的,所有在流金曾發過的文,在自己電腦里都有備份 ?f v?6r
連以前夠x國的發文也都有保留,現在雖然夠記不在,但我的文章至少也都還在。 $ q*kD#;mh
l@`D;m
流金,哪天突然不在了,未來誰也說不準 "%~\kJ(G
這次教訓就是,靠誰都不如靠自己,你靠我,我靠主機商,都不靠譜! '!`%!Xg
但,自己有時也會碰到意外,不是嗎? l,uYp"F,ps
/x.TF'Z*
VlKy6PSIg
z9:@~3k.
============================================ iO=xx|d
w+VeT @
gr %8
O-n
現在,回到這次的狀況… UnNvlkjq9
kg[u@LgvoN
流金至少每周都會在主機商的資料庫主機上備份 w?CbATQ
之所以不常執行,就是因為,備份時,必須關閉資料庫的in/out讀入及寫出, r})2-3ZA9
如果有人在備份時寫文或回應,很容易備份失敗,嚴重者會把資料庫主機搞掛。 F\1nc"K/(
流金的資料庫大,所以,備份時間也相對較久。 tf64<j6
zb9^ii$g
備好的備份,放在系統主機上別的目錄檔留存著。 a2W}Wb+
其實,最好的方法,是把備份好的資料,下載到自己的本機電腦上,是最安全的。 ZK5(_qW&i
但是,下載下來,經常碰到網路傳輸問題,一來很慢,二來經常會斷 ^q6H
=Dl
又想到系統商的資料庫主機也有它自己的備份, uY0V!W
所以我就偷懶沒下下來了。這是我犯的錯。 0
eZfHW&
{9TWPB/>
這次系統商無預警升級,根本沒有收到任何升級通知。 &{QB}r
我最後在系統商上最後備份的檔案是2015/8/15號,7/31號, QFoZv+|
時間往回溯,平均每隔一個禮拜到半個月,將近有半年40個備份檔案 .4={K)kz|F
G)gf +)W
當主機商升級時,我所備的檔案全部不見了…統統被刪除了。 M ,V+bt
現在回想起來,應該是主機商所寫的自動升級程式, )
Kfk\
應該有過濾「超過1G」的檔案就自動刪除,這才是關鍵原因。 .d`+#1Ot(
[+$l/dag
經過強烈抗議,要求交出「主機商自己的資料庫SQL備份檔」 ~^/zCPy[w
因為我目錄區的備份檔案不見了,沒有了,只能找主機商要。 CCKg
,v
D^Dm, -
剛開始,主機商提供了8/26號的備份檔,檔案大小:680mb。 ;SQ<^
"eK
咦~~~~怎麼可能那麼小? U
-~%-gFC
經查核,根本就不完整,不完全。嚴重缺失了近十幾個table表 n+@}8;oeP
:QgC Zq
再度要求提供8/25號的備份,檔案大小:711mb。 pM~Xh ]/
還是一樣,缺失了最重要的兩個檔 sh.xp8^)^>
Thread表及posts8表 E#"QaI8`
Thread表是論壇所有文章標題的表 JV'd!5P
Posts8是最新發表的文章及回復(2014/4月後我新建的posts8表) <B
5^
'|^
LNAx
再度要求主機商提供8/24號的備存資料庫:980mb 5@c,iU-L
同樣也是缺失了Thread表及posts8表 N_<sCRd]9
M<JJQh5
不知道各位注意了沒有? ,2S
<#p!
8-26--680mb Rde
_I`Ru
8-25--711mb mY-Z$8r
8-24--980mb BmYU#h
=/=x"q+X
資料庫明明是一天一天越來越肥的,怎麼可能資料庫會越來越小? ;ak3@Uee
這個數據可強烈證明主機商之前就已經有動作在刪除資料庫 k*|dX.C:
不然怎麼可能資料庫會一天比一天小 bHlG(1uf
而主機商自始至終都不承認自己有錯!
.fcU&t
oR}ir
8o8FL~&]
況且,站台8/26號明明是正常運行的,表示並沒有丟失檔案 "?,3O2t
o;Ijv\Em
-Nmf}`_
崩潰最大最可能的原因,就是27號凌晨自動升級程式砍除了超過1G的庫存資料庫檔案。 #oMbE<//"
以前只是沒有對在線運行的資料庫下手。 7=XQgbY/
而系統商自己的備份系統也只針對1G以內的內容來備份,超過1G的可能也自動捨棄了。 O{8"f\*
q!W~>c!
這次網站崩潰的最大的罪魁禍首 I Vy,A7f
就是「自動升級程式」升級當天刪除了超過1G的在線運行的資料庫檔案 nPq\J~M
q3Umqvl)oe
流金九年前申請網站時,並沒有1G的限制,是這二年才有的規定。(因為全球當機) .;WJ(kB\U
網站先來,規定後到,再強逼我減肥,我也有深深的無奈及委屈。 bGRI^
[8#+
oTtmn,
T
LLmgk"
不管怎麼說,我也有錯!而且,錯的離譜。 2>Kq)Ii
:NU-C!eT
一、明知道有限制,還放任網站不斷增肥,得過且過的心態造成這次的重大危機 43rM?_72
二、太過信任主機商的備份機制,而沒有下載到自己電腦上 "_+X#P
x
三、偷懶心態,每每被網路斷線,傳輸慢斷點而草草了事,乾脆不下,備份就擺在系統商主機上
N>`+{
四、像老會員一樣,不太經常上站關心站台,認為發文少資料量應該不會增加這麼快。 )hk=wu6
>`*iM
剩下的,就不說了,千錯萬錯都是我的錯!太多的解釋會變成狡辯。 ';V(sRU@
一些離譜的原因,不可能想到的原因,集合在一起,就變成了現在這樣了 R#~}ZUk2
i]GBu
我也只能坦然面對後果。消失的空白一年四五個月,
.Pq8C
對我來說,是個教訓!嚴重的教訓。並且是重大的恥辱。 x
( w <U1
hM
E|=\
流金最大的資產就是文章,唯有經歷過痛,以後才會更加小心維護。 k/l@P
c?)
pn9
La%\-o
這次,已將站台移往別處,以後還一樣會不斷的加大投資硬體設備及頻寬 sb4)@/Q7j
A{h
hnrr8
論壇自始就不接受任何會員的贊助 ih`/1n
也絕不會設置任何的付費會員(購買金幣,歲月值階級)來提高收入營利。 V5rnI\:7
所有會員的升級,一定就是自己發文回應努力來升級。 ~l!(I-'?g
(PGmA>BT
永不向會員收費這條一樣有效,也同樣堅持絕不改變。 L*tXy>&b.
W9 y8dw.
收取廣告商的廣告費來維持站台運營能夠打平即以足夠,不夠自己貼都沒關係。 ?>MD /l(l
若有結餘一定回饋會員當周年慶的獎金支出。 L1BpkB
YN] w_=
這次損失最慘重的,是付費的廣告商,很多新廣告商的文章全部消失了 Lhl)p P17
他們可以大聲責罵流金保管不力流金也能理解 uuj"Er31
就像我大力罵主機商是一樣的。 5X&<+
{bX
^
vI|
HY#7Ctn3
:w_F<2d0
0
這次網站完全轉移,流金有自己掌控的主機,自己的頻寬,自己的數據庫 Td[w<m+p<P
所有的限制,都不再受制於以前的主機商,也算是一次浴火重生。 ->wY|7
]Oc
:x
快十年了,有很多感言想說,但,還是別太矯情! ..FUg"sSO
只要看見一些老屁股發文,心中就有無名的感動。 v,vTRrpK
iMx+y5O
這站,就是為你們而存在的,當然,也為我自己! q" wi.&|
.Q"3[
這一年四五個月的空白,我會盡全力補回,手上有多少,一定補到不能補為止。 2a.NWJS
文章才是保存記憶最好的方法。 5!#"8|oY
;t%L(J
最後,對付出心力寫文的會員,向付費的廣告商,致上最深的歉意! <0P`ct0,i
XBhWj\`(T
還有 ,- ]2s_
^a; V-US
此次移轉大力協助的三位好朋友,這三位好朋友都是流金會員
OfTcF_%
有他們義無反顧的幫忙,各位才能看見現在的流金網站 Te'^O,C)y$
*wt y
yP@
革命尚未成功,流金仍需努力!與大家共勉! j-gLX
=D5@PHpv(
(完) /6{`6(p
|}Mkn4
Ps: a2/r$Tgm
綠寶,你的文章現身了,可以發續集了 \$;\,p p
本田,我很懷念你的「我真的完了…」系列,麻煩可以補發嗎?